Vermont State Police are investigating a hit and run that killed a 27-year-old Cabot man.

The body of Jason Bear was found in a ditch off Vermont Route 215 in Cabot at 8:30 this morning.

After gathering evidence from the scene, police are searching for a 1994 to 1998 dark or silver colored Jeep Limited or Laredo with right front end damage.
Bear was walking on the road last night.

The clerk at the Lower Cabot General Store says he had purchased DVDs from the store last night.

His body was found less than a half mile from the store this morning.
